Norfolk Midsummer Gardens At Their Best

Gardens in July are reaching their summer peak with borders overflowing with the widest range of plants in full flower. The National Gardens Scheme (NGS) has 18 gardens opening during the month throughout Norfolk so you will have ample opportunities to wallow in the sights and scents of some glorious floral displays. Your visit will also help provide vital funds for the charities the NGS supports,

Highlighted here is just a sample of the lovely gardens on view:

Sunday 3rd July 2011

Banhams Barn at Wymondham NR18 9RB is a 1 acre garden with splendid herbaceous borders, large pond and kitchen garden to admire and plants are available to buy. The home made teas on the walled terrace are in aid of “Help for Heroes”

Sunday 10th July 2011

Bank Farm at Saddlebow, Kings Lynn PE34 3AS is a new garden opening for the NGS and has many features including perennial borders with splashes of annuals, large fish pond and walks along the banks of the river Ouse. There will also be a demonstration of wood turning by a professional wood turner.

Sunday 17th July 2011

Holme Hale Hall in Holme Hale IP25 7ED has a contemporary walled kitchen garden and front garden designed and planted by Chelsea winner Arne Maynard.
The garden also has large herbaceous borders and a traditional greenhouse.

Sunday 24th July 2011

Dale Farm in Dereham NR19 2EA has two acres of exuberantly planted borders and a spring fed lake with extensive water gardens.A kitchen garden and wood sculptures complete the picture. A wide range of plants used in the garden are also for sale.
Garden owner Sally Watts said “Both my husband and I lost our mothers to cancer and they had help and care from Macmillan Cancer Support, Marie Curie Cancer Care and Help the Hospices which are charities supported by the NGS. It is lovely to be able to share our garden and at the same help such good causes”.

Sunday 31st July 2011

The Exotic Garden at Thorpe, Norwich NR1 1UL is an exotic city garden covering an acre with the largest tree house in Norfolk. The garden is a riot of colour in July and has a wonderful sub tropical feel.
